Hi Boboma, my DD did have a kidney biopsy aged 5 and a skin biopsy at the same time. Will try to remember what I can.

She was out for about 30mins. i think the worse thing was she couldn't eat beforehand. She was The actual biopsy did not bother her at all. Try and get a nice DVD to watch afterwards (the hosp we were in had a DVD player.

Yes - meant to say she was worried about the anaesthetic going in (didn't like needles from all the blood tests), but afterwards ie once she was awake again the actual biopsy didn't bother her. She was in hosp for a couple of days afterwards, but once home could go back to school pretty much straightaway, just took it easy for a week.
